Flag Accounts Whose Usage Is Sliding Before Renewal
Runs weekly across the renewal book, detects accounts with a sustained usage drop inside the renewal window.

What it does
This workflow watches the renewal book for the earliest churn signal: declining product engagement. Each week it scores every account renewing in the next 120 days, compares recent usage against the prior period, and surfaces the ones trending down hard enough to threaten the renewal.
When to use it
Use it when your team only reacts to risk at QBR time and wants a standing early-warning system instead. It catches quiet disengagement weeks or months before the renewal conversation, while there's still time to re-engage the champion.
How it works
- 1A weekly schedule kicks off the run.
- 2It queries HubSpot for accounts with renewals inside 120 days and reads their usage metrics.
- 3A logic step computes the period-over-period usage delta and filters to accounts down more than the threshold.
- 4For each flagged account it creates a triage task in Asana assigned to the owner.
- 5A digest of all at-risk accounts is posted to the renewals Slack channel.
